@
Override
public void close() {
if (!closed) {
closed = true;
if (injected) {
channelField.revertValue();
// Calling remove() in the main thread will block the main thread, which may lead
// to a deadlock:
// //pastebin.com/L3SBVKzp
//
// ProtocolLib executes this close() method through a PlayerQuitEvent in the main thread,
// which has implicitly aquired a lock on SimplePluginManager (see SimplePluginManager.callEvent(Event)).
// Unfortunately, the remove() method will schedule the removal on one of the Netty worker threads if
// it's called from a different thread, blocking until the removal has been confirmed.
//
// This is bad enough (Rule #1: Don't block the main thread), but the real trouble starts if the same
// worker thread happens to be handling a server ping connection when this removal task is scheduled.
// In that case, it may attempt to invoke an asynchronous ServerPingEvent (see PacketStatusListener)
// using SimplePluginManager.callEvent(). But, since this has already been locked by the main thread,
// we end up with a deadlock. The main thread is waiting for the worker thread to process the task, and
// the worker thread is waiting for the main thread to finish executing PlayerQuitEvent.
//
// TL;DR: Concurrency is hard.
executeInChannelThread(
new Runnable() {
@
Override
public void run() {
String[] handlers =
new String[] {
"protocol_lib_decoder",
"protocol_lib_finish",
"protocol_lib_encoder" };
for (
String handler : handlers) {
try {
originalChannel.
pipeline().remove(handler);
}
catch (
NoSuchElementException e) {
// Ignore
}
}
}
});
// Clear cache
factory.invalidate(player);
// Clear player instances
// Should help fix memory leaks
this.player = null;
this.updated = null;
}
}
}
